Vitamix S30 Personal Blender

The price might be a bit high for this smoothie machine, but it has the highest performance and power to up for the cost. If you’ve already had a smoothie maker, and it is just barely getting by on performance and you want a machine that will give its 100% all day, every day then this is the Smoothie maker for you.  The Vitamix S30 Personal Blender comes with a 20 ounce container in addition to the 40 ounce container and is perfect for those on the go. 

Pros

  • High powered enough to make even soups
  • Dishwasher safe
  • Streamlined and does not take up very much room

Cons

  • High Price
  • The narrow size of the 20 ounce does require some more prep than a full size blender
  • You must take it apart to clean it or else the threads will not get clean

Ninja Kitchen System Pulse

This Ninja takes the on even the toughest fruits and veggies with its 550 watt power that swiftly chops its ingredients into the best smoothie.  For a midrange priced smoothie maker it has the best performance and power, making it the best smoothie maker for your buck. It can easily do frozen or room temperature fruits and can consistently chop ice. It comes with a 40 ounce personal container with a lid for blend and go.

Pros

  • Powerful enough for seeds, skins and ice
  • Affordable
  • Easy Clean up

Cons

  • Noisy
  • You must hold down on it for it to blend
  • The travel lids are a bit tough to secure

Magic Bullet Nutribullet Pro 900

The Pro 900 is the most popular of the Magic Bullet’s and is claimed to be their best smoothie maker.  The reasons behind this are that it is consistent and easy to use. A simple push and twist and you have blended the perfect smoothie. It also comes with more than one personal container, so that you can have more than one smoothie on the go if you are a couple or family who is working on a healthy lifestyle.  It also comes with its own recipe book if you are feeling uninspired and want to try something new.

Pros

  • Multiple personal containers
  • Lightweight
  • Simple to use and clean

Cons

  • The machines safety tabs are flimsy and could break if care is not used
  • Will leak if you overfill it
  • The max fill line is 2/3 of the cup

Conair Cuisinart CPB-300

The Cuisinart is a great option for those on a budget. It is decently powered, has some chopping power and can get through the simple smoothies. This is the best smoothie maker if you are someone who wants simplicity and convenience.  It comes with a 32 oz blender, a 8 oz chopper cup and then four 16 ounce to go cups. This is perfect for families just getting into making their own smoothies as well.

Pros

  • User friendly
  • Easy to clean
  • Dishwasher safe

Cons

  • Low power
  • Has difficulty with a lot of ice
  • Lids do not have a sealed top, but open mouth spout

Oster Pro 1200 Blender

This little machine packs a serious punch with its 1200 watts and 900 watt ice crushing power.  The oster is an affordable alternative to some of the higher end smoothie makers, coming in just under 80 USD. It can efficiently make large batch smoothies and small batches with its seven speeds, making it the best smoothie maker for different ingredients. It comes with a 24 oz personal container in case you don’t want to share and that container has a lid that clips closed for perfect on the go smoothie sipping.

Pros

  • Powerful
  • Pre-programmable
  • Dishwasher safe

Cons

  • Will leak if not secured properly
  • To go cup does not fit in most cup holders
  • Loud
